    ARTEMIS-59 Accept transacted message using AMQP TransactionState

    When a message is sent to the broker with a TransactionState indicating
    that he message should be included in a transaction the disposition from
    the broker indicating acceptance of the message should be done using a
    TransactionState value that contained the TX ID and the Accepted
    disposition.
